Rankings were always meaningless - when I was applying (over 10 years ago at this point) everyone was making GeorgeTTTown jokes b/c UCLA technically made it into the USNRW T14.
At the end of the day, there’s HYS, T14, and maybe T6 and T20 if you really insist. Everything else is regional. Reputation in your target job market always matters more than numerical ordering.

A lot of schools stopped providing data. I think US News is flying blind and having to guesstimate for many of these ranks.

It doesn’t matter. Schools are regional and reputational. A university of Georgia grad will have better prospects in Atlanta then a USC grad when there’s 20x more alumni in the market. Everything is relative and depends on the market you are in.
